Dorian Gray lived two completely separate lives. To the world, he was a flawless gentleman, his beauty untouched by time. But behind closed doors, he indulged every dark desire without a trace of guilt. The portrait, hidden in his attic, absorbed the consequences of his sins, growing old and grotesque. Dorian remained young and innocent-looking, while the painting bore the true marks of his corruption. He would attend elegant parties, charming everyone with his wit, then return to the secret room to mock the twisted image in the frame. This double life gave him freedom from social judgment, but it trapped him in a cage of lies. Each new pleasure required another secret, another lock on his hidden world. The more he escaped consequences, the more he lost himself. His smile became a mask, and his laughter echoed hollowly. The weight of his secret grew unbearable, yet he could not stop. He was a prisoner of his own making, forever looking over his shoulder.
